据说,react-natvigation是官方推荐使用的,搞不懂为啥官方放弃更新natigator了。所以在上篇文章的基础上使用react-natvigation。 (1)StackNavigator:用来跳转页面和传递参数 (2)TabNavigator:类似底部导航栏,用来在同一屏幕下切换不同界面 (3)DrawerNavigator:侧滑菜单导航栏,用于轻松设置带抽屉导航的屏幕 cd 项目根...

目录 1. WebStorm调试官方视频: 2. Chrome安装插件JetBrains IDE Support 3. 设置ip地址和端口号 3.1 查看WebStorm的Debugger端口 3.2 设置JetBrains IDE Support 4. WebStorm测试debug 4.1 创建一个index.html 4.2 js调试 1. WebStorm调试官方视频: WebStorm官...

React Native简介和环境搭建 介绍了环境搭建,已经通过react-native run-android命令来运行项目; 今天来介绍如何使用AndroidStudio来运行React-Native项目; 1.AndroidStudio打开RN项目 AndroidStudio 打开或导入项目目录下的andriod目录即可; 2. AndroidStudio配置gradle、sdk、...

经过了一番对ReactNative的学习之后,我们都知道只要敲入react-native run-android神奇的JS代码就被编译成Android可以理解的View了,不得不惊叹ReactNative隐藏的神秘的力量,所以本文分析一下一个Hello,World的JS代码是怎么变成Android控件的. 简单的看一下JS代码: 开始分析 一开始要分析所以顺着Android的RN源码一步一步的追踪...

一、介绍 ScrollView是一个通用的可滚动的容器,其中放入多个组件和视图,而且这些组件并不需要是同类型的。 ScrollView不仅可以垂直滚动,还能水平滚动(通过horizontal属性来设置)。   二、举例 下面的示例代码创建了一个垂直滚动的ScrollView,其中还混杂了图片和文字组件。 1.在工程根目录下新建文件下img,并放入四张图片 2.导入组件 3.核心代码 里面...

按照个人理解,RN和Android原生混合开发分为两种情况,第一种是以RN为主,原生为辅的混合开发,第二种则是以原生为主RN为辅的混合开发,最近几篇文章尽量以这两种情况区分,做一个大概整体的梳理 这篇文章主要讲一下以RN为主 调用Android原生函数的基本使用方法,先上图 下面看具体流程: 1,新建项目,在命令行初始化一个RN项目,这一步比较简单 就不贴图了 2、 Android原生部分代码,分...

1 前言 都说RN开发效率高,一次学习随处编写。真的用RN开发了一个APP才知道,RN中坑真是太多,特别是很多坑只有在生产模式下才会出现,在平常的debug模式下,APP运行好好的,但是你一旦打正式包,就会发现各种报错,各种崩溃,如果在Android平台下,各种兼容性,各种奇葩的问题,加上js本身是动态语言,很多错误又无法在编译期间检查出来。因此用RN开发APP,在调试bug阶段消耗的时间和精力一...

问题: RN的坑何其多啊,app开发好了之后,发现,安卓用户字体随系统字体大小变化而变化,布局样式也会随之变化,但是呢,像现在的支付宝这些软件,都可以不随系统字体大小而变化,那么肯定是有方法的,只是方法的简单还是复杂的问题了。 首先文字大小为标准 现在我给字体大小改为超大 不知道你能不能发现,字体大小,明显的变大了。 解决 网上给了一些解决的方法,比如说在Text组件中加allowFontScal...